Boston Things To Do: The oldest and most storied stadium in Major League Baseball is Boston's Fenway Park. Much of the stadium remains the way it was when it opened on April 20, 1912. The park is home to the Boston Red Sox, and this top-caliber team can be seen playing their home games at Fenway between April and September. Since May of 2003, the Red Sox have sold out every home game

Fenway Park tours take visitors through the hallowed halls that are usually reserved for the superstars that play on the diamond. Generations of all-stars have played on the field, and many took aim at the towering Green Monster in left field.
